Engage in Regular Physical Activity

Physical activity is a cornerstone of heart health. In Bangalore, where traffic congestion can make commuting a challenge, finding time for exercise can be difficult. However, it is important to prioritize physical activity. Consider early morning walks or cycling in one of Bangalore’s many parks, such as Cubbon Park or Lalbagh Botanical Garden.

Engaging in at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ise per week, such as brisk walking or cycling, can significantly reduce heart disease risk. Additionally, incorporating strength training exercises at least twice a week can further enhance cardiovascular health.

Adopt a Heart-Healthy Diet

A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ins is essential for heart health. Bangalore’s diverse culinary offerings make it easy to enjoy a heart-healthy meal. Opt for dishes that are low in saturated fats, cholesterol, and sodium. Traditional South Indian meals, like idli and sambhar, offer nutritious options that can be both delicious and heart-friendly.

Include foods rich in omega-3 fatty acids, such as fish, flaxseeds, and walnuts, which are known to support heart health. Limiting the intake of processed and fast foods, which are often high in unhealthy fats and sugars, is also crucial.

Manage Stress Effectively

Stress management is vital for maintaining heart health. The fast-paced lifestyle in Bangalore can lead to increased stress levels, which negatively impact the cardiovascular system. Incorporating relaxation techniques such as yoga, meditation, or deep-breathing exercises into your daily routine can help manage stress effectively.

Bangalore offers numerous yoga studios and meditation centers, making it convenient to find a practice that suits your lifestyle. Regular practice of these techniques not only reduces stress but also improves overall mental wellbeing.

Get Adequate Sleep

Quality sleep is often overlooked but is a critical component of heart health. Adults should aim for 7-9 hours of sleep per night. Lack of sleep can lead to increased blood pressure and a higher risk of heart disease. Establishing a regular sleep schedule and creating a restful environment can improve sleep quality.

Avoid Smoking and Limit Alcohol Consumption

Smoking is a major risk factor for heart disease, and quitting is one of the best things you can do for your heart. In Bangalore, there are various support groups and resources available to help individuals quit smoking.

Moderate alcohol consumption is key to maintaining heart health. Excessive drinking can lead to high blood pressure and other heart-related issues. Stick to recommended guidelines, which suggest a maximum of one drink per day for women and two for men.

Regular Health Check-Ups

Regular health check-ups are essential for monitoring heart health. Residents of Bangalore should take advantage of the numerous healthcare facilities available in the city. Routine screenings for blood pressure, cholesterol levels, and diabetes can help detect potential issues early, allowing for timely intervention.
